TROUBLESHOOTING (CONT'D)
Symptom
Cause
Solution
No audio
Low or no remote
Check REMOTE wiring
Speakers not
connected or
are blown
Check speaker
connections at amplifier;
measure coil impedance
Audio cycles
on and off
Thermal protection
circuits are shutting
amplifier off
Check location
for adequate ventilation;
consult an authorized
Clarion dealer
Distorted audio
Gain is not set
properly, or damaged
speaker cones
Review Setting Gain
on page 17; inspect each
speaker cone for signs of
damage (e.g., frozen cone,
burning smell, etc.)
Audio lacks punch
Speakers wired
incorrectly, which
causes cancellation
of bass frequencies
Check polarity of wires
from amplifier to each
speaker as defined by the
system design
Amplifier fuse
keeps blowing
Incorrect wiring
or short circuit
Review Installation
on page 14 and check all
wiring connections
Whining or ticking
noise in the audio
with engine on
Amplifier is picking
up alternator noise or
radiated noise
Check power and ground
connections on amplifier;
check or move audio
cables; install an in-line
noise filter on source
unit's power wire; check
alternator and/or voltage
regulator; test for weak
battery or add water
to battery
